#include <algorithm>
#include <memory>
#include <optional>
#include <set>
#include <string>
#include <type_traits>
#include <utility>
#include "core/Core.h"
#include "core/ConfigurationFactory.h"
#include "core/FlowConfiguration.h"
#include "io/StreamFactory.h"
#include "core/yaml/YamlConfiguration.h"
#include "core/flow/AdaptiveConfiguration.h"
namespace org::apache::nifi::minifi::core {
std::unique_ptr<core::FlowConfiguration> createFlowConfiguration(const ConfigurationContext& ctx, const std::optional<std::string>& configuration_class_name, bool fail_safe) {
std::string class_name_lc;
if (configuration_class_name) {
class_name_lc = configuration_class_name.value();
} else if (ctx.path) {
class_name_lc = "adaptiveconfiguration";
} else {
throw std::runtime_error("Neither configuration class nor config file path has been specified");
}
std::transform(class_name_lc.begin(), class_name_lc.end(), class_name_lc.begin(), ::tolower);
try {
if (class_name_lc == "flowconfiguration") {
// load the base configuration.
return std::make_unique<core::FlowConfiguration>(ctx);
} else if (class_name_lc == "yamlconfiguration") {
// only load if the class is defined.
return std::unique_ptr<core::FlowConfiguration>(instantiate<core::YamlConfiguration>(ctx));
} else if (class_name_lc == "adaptiveconfiguration") {
return std::unique_ptr<core::flow::AdaptiveConfiguration>(instantiate<core::flow::AdaptiveConfiguration>(ctx));
} else {
if (fail_safe) {
return std::make_unique<core::FlowConfiguration>(ctx);
} else {
throw std::runtime_error("Support for the provided configuration class could not be found");
}
}
} catch (const std::runtime_error &) {
if (fail_safe) {
return std::make_unique<core::FlowConfiguration>(ctx);
}
}
throw std::runtime_error("Support for the provided configuration class could not be found");
}
} // namespace org::apache::nifi::minifi::core
